downgraded Vista to XP, but no audio sound device in the laptop?

I have Sony Vaio Vgn-FZ11M supported Enchanced tehchnology Intel SpeedStep, my CPU is 1.80GHz processor: Intel Core 2 Duo T7100 need the sound of high definition audio if I'm right I got Vista to XP Professional Pack Server 3. I have all the drivers again, it was difficult but I managed it, even got the video card too, but I just do not sound audio device in my laptop at all. I so badly, please help

To install the sound to go to XP: - 1. Install the Microsoft UAA Bus Driver for High Definition KB835221 Audio first. Please install this first, you will get no sound in XP. http://club.vaio.sony.ua/clubvaio/UA/uk/forum/getattachment download the patch here; jsessionid = 5424F7651D078C6CD468C7BC44F71470.beru-Lars? attach = 1313 2. Install the XP version of the Sigmatel CXD9872 High Definition Audio Codec. You can download it as "3_Audio.ZIP" from here: - ftp://ftp.vaio-link.com/PUB/OS/XPDOWNGRADE/FZ19/DRIVERS
